Tennessee_titans_30x21 Keith Bulluck gets interviewed over at Huffington Post about his plan to pursue a Master's degree in sports psychology to help make him a better mentor and on-air analyst. Bulluck is also continuing his long-time activism for foster kids through his charity, the Keith Bulluck Believe & Achieve Foundation. Meanwhile, we can continue the countdown for Bulluck to join the Titans Ring of Honor.

Tennessee_titans_30x21 My apologies to the Colts, whom I mocked for not opting to take the easier route regarding the new blackout rules. After learning more about the implications of opting-in, it really makes no sense at all for any team who has a longstanding streak of sell-outs. Also, the Titans are going the same way, for the same reason.

Tennessee_titans_30x21 Steve McNair Jr. has chosen to play college football at Midwestern State, located in Wichita Falls, TX. Rather than follow his father's footsteps as a QB, Jr. will play WR next season.
